Title
Accelerated recognition of handwritten Urdu digits using Shape Context based gradual pruning

Abstract
Prototype based object recognition requires measuring similarities between the test object and the prototype categories. When multiple instances per object are stored in the prototype set, this task becomes computationally expensive. To increase the efficiency, pruning techniques are used. In this work we have presented a gradual pruning approach based on the dissimilarities between the test object and the objects in the prototype set. A mathematical expression has been derived analytically for the savings in computational time. This approach is applied to the task of hand written Urdu digit recognition using Shape Context. Compared to the classical (non-pruned) and step pruning approaches, our gradual pruning based method is found to be faster without compromise on accuracy.
